Her past is coming back to haunt her. His present is haunting him.

Callie Pike always considered herself the plain sister - stuck in the middle between beautiful Rory and vivacious Maddie - so she still can’t believe gorgeous perennial bachelor Donny Steel has fallen in love with her. She should be the happiest woman on the planet, and she is...but her nemesis from ten years ago seems intent on destroying her newfound bliss.

Donny Steel will do anything to protect his family, even sacrifice his ethics and his own happiness. As much as he loves Callie, he knows he can’t be the man she deserves - not until he solves the mysteries of his family’s past and finds out who shot his father.

Though the two erupt in flames whenever they’re together, the secrets they both harbor could destroy any chance for a future together.

Story didn't really get anywhere. nearing the end of the book I was hoping Cally would confide in Donny about her issues which I imagine will be linked to Donnys somehow but instead there was a 45 minute sex scene which I think was just soloing it got boring. I actually had to fast forward for about 35 minutes of it in the hope there would be more storyline content. Really sad that it will be drawn out over two books because I don't think there was enough going on in this book. not an exciting read.
